HDU 4133 StrangeStandard 反素数

爆搜幂即可。

#include <iostream>
#include <cstdio>
#include <string.h>
#include <algorithm>
#include <cmath>
#include <vector>
#include <queue>
#include <set>
#include <stack>
#include <string>
#include <map>
#include <ctime>
template <class T>
inline bool rd(T &ret) {
	char c; int sgn;
	if (c = getchar(), c == EOF) return 0;
	while (c != '-' && (c<'0' || c>'9')) c = getchar();
	sgn = (c == '-') ? -1 : 1;
	ret = (c == '-') ? 0 : (c - '0');
	while (c = getchar(), c >= '0'&&c <= '9') ret = ret * 10 + (c - '0');
	ret *= sgn;
	return 1;
}
template <class T>
inline void pt(T x) {
	if (x <0) { putchar('-'); x = -x; }
	if (x>9) pt(x / 10);
	putchar(x % 10 + '0');
}
typedef long long ll;
using namespace std;
const ll inf = ((ll)1) << 60;
const int INF = 100000000;
const int N = 100000;
const int mod = 1e7;
ll prime[] {2, 3, 5, 7, 11, 13, 17, 19, 23, 29, 31, 37, 41, 43, 47, 53};
ll n, ans, siz; 
void dfs(ll mul, ll cnt, int pre, int id){
	//mul是当前的数,cnt记录mul的因子个数:因子个数为素数的幂相乘
	if (mul > n)return;
	if (cnt == siz) ans = min(ans, mul);
	if (cnt > siz) ans = mul, siz = cnt;
	for (int i = 1; i <= pre; i++)
	{
		mul *= prime[id];
		if (mul > n)break;
		dfs(mul, cnt * (i+1), i, id + 1);
	}
}
int main(){
	int T, Cas = 1; rd(T);
	while (T--){
		rd(n);
		printf("Case #%d: ", Cas++);
		ans = siz = 0;
		dfs(1, 1, 50, 0);
		pt(ans); puts("");

	}
	return 0;
}
